Dynamic constraints for content rights
Abstract
A device for playing digital media comprises a connection for receiving content over a network and a digital rights management (“DRM”) module that identifies rights for the received content by accessing a DRM data structure. The DRM data structure can be a temporal cache. The device receives content and the DRM module identifies identifiers associated with the content and/or the device. The DRM module uses the identifiers to access the DRM data structure and identify rights associated with the content. The identified rights are applied to the content to prevent and/or permit activities with respect to the content. Permitted activities for the content may be presented in a display of the device and can be updated as the content changes and/or as rights associated with content change. Content providers and other authorized entities can change the rights associated with particular content by updating the DRM data structure.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A method for specifying digital rights to content using a multi-dimensional matrix, the method comprising:
creating a multi-dimensional matrix for specifying digital rights governing a device's access to a first item of content, the multi-dimensional matrix defining at least three axes for defining the digital rights, the at least three axes representing at least a device state defining a state the device must be in to access the first item of content, a source of the first item of content, and a channel over which the first item of content is received by the device; in response to a request to access the first item of content on the device, accessing the multi-dimensional matrix to determine the digital rights the device has to access the first item of content, wherein determining the digital rights comprises identifying an entry in the multi-dimensional matrix that defines which digital rights the device has to the first item of content, wherein identifying an entry comprises:
determining a source of the first item of content that the device has requested to access;
determining a channel over which the first item of content is accessed;
determining a current state of the device; and
traversing the multi-dimensional matrix based on the determined source, channel and current state of the device to identify the entry; and
allowing access to the first item of content based on the digital rights defined in the identified entry.
2 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the multi-dimensional matrix includes one or more entries corresponding to a first source, the method further comprising:
receiving a request from the first source to modify at least one of the one or more entries corresponding to the first source; and updating the at least one of the one or more entries.
3 . The method of claim 2 , wherein the updates comprise updates to a device state required to access the first item of content provided by the first source.
4 . The method of claim 2 , wherein the updates comprise updates to a channel over which the first item of content is provided by the first source.
5 . The method of claim 2 , wherein the updates comprise an addition or subtraction of digital rights to access the first item of content provided by the first source.
6 . The method of claim 2 , further comprising:
receiving a request from a first source to add an entry to the multi-dimensional matrix, the entry to be added defining a device state required to access the first item of content from the first source over a particular channel.
7 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the at least three axes comprises a fourth axis representing a format of the first item of content.
8 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the device state defines a capability of the device.
9 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the device state defines a subscription status of the device.
10 . The method of claim 1 , wherein allowing access to the first item of content based on the digital rights defined in the identified entry comprises denying access to the first item of content.
11 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the digital rights defined in the identified entry comprise one or more of recording rights or sharing rights.
